Articles of jboss

部署两个不同的WAR到Jboss 5.1

这可能吗? 不幸的是,我们坚持使用JBoss 5.1。 我们有一个应用程序正在运行,但我想部署一个单独的应用程序,我正试图把我的select放在一起做这个。 我find的所有文档都是针对JBoss 7.1的。

在Tomcat下运行独立的JBoss应用程序

我有一个运行Tomcat的Linux机器,里面有一些JSP应用程序。 现在,我收到了来自开发者商店的第三方应用程序,最终部署了该应用程序。 它被称为“jboss7.tar”,它似乎包含了一个完整的独立Web服务器。 一旦我遵循他们的指示并运行指定的shell脚本,它将启动一个监听端口8081的服务器,并且正在提供应用页面。 尽pipe如此,这仍然是一个不合时宜的设置。 为什么要并行运行两个Web服务器,这两个Web服务器都启用了Java? 另外,独立应用程序的手动启动,我也不喜欢。 真正的问题是 – 我可以从用户提供的部分,并以某种方式插入现有的Tomcat实例? 看起来用户代码打包成.war扩展名的文件,我可以在/ var / jboss7 / standalone / deployments下看到它们。

需要在xml中使用JBoss EAP 6.1访问日志configuration的例子

我找不到任何关于如何为https://access.redhat.com/site/solutions/185383 (需要订阅)configurationJBoss EAP 6.1访问日志的说明。 有人可以举例说明如何使用日志文件名称和文件轮换来configuration访问日志logging吗? 现在我在standalone-full-ha.xml中有这个configuration,但是如何控制文件名并启用日志轮转? <subsystem xmlns =“urn:jboss:domain:web:1.4”default-virtual-server =“default-host”native =“false”> … <virtual-server name =“default-host”enable-welcome-root =“false”> <别名name =“localhost”/> <access-log pattern =“%h%l%u%t%r%s%b%{User-Agent} i%{JSESSIONID} c”> <directory relative-to =“jboss.server.log.dir”/> </存取日志> </虚拟服务器> </子系统>

jboss vs tomcatpipe理

我有一个与春季networking应用程序(战争)的Java,我不会使用任何不能运行在tomcat上的任何jeefunction。 我已经调用并公开了Web服务,但是我使用捆绑的cxf。 目前我正在使用tomcat7。 Jboss比tomcat更适合pipe理吗? Jboss提供了更多的统计/指标吗? (tomcat几乎没有提供)。 jboss是否提供任何资源(处理器,内存, 打开文件的数量 )使用情况监视或graphics? 也许,而不是tomcat和jboss你会推荐一些其他开源应用程序服务器好监控和pipe理

使用cron压缩并从linux上的JBoss删除日志

我需要从serwer一段时间后压缩和删除日志文件。 我从来没有写脚本。 到目前为止,我有脚本logs.sh : #!/bin/bash LOGS=/usr/local/jboss/server/default/log/ INFOLOG="server.log" ERRORLOG="error.log" BOOTLOG="boot.log" # gzip files last modify at least 7 days ago, and not files that are identified above and that have already been compressed find $LOGS -mtime +7 -not -name "$INFOLOG" -not -name "$ERRORLOG" -not -name "$BOOTLOG" -not -name '*.gz' -exec gzip "{}" \; # remove all […]

JBoss – 第二天不工作

我们遇到了问题,CentOS操作系统上的JBoss EAP 6.3集群(2个节点处于域模式+ Apache)在经过一段时间的闲置(夜晚)之后无法正常工作。 它连接到一个LDAP。 我们做login,超时,服务暂时不可用,然后重新加载页面,有时工作,其他人没有。 我添加了类别org.jboss.web,org.jboss.security,org.jboss.ha,org.jboss.cache,org.jboss.as.web.sso和org.jboss.as.config,设置级别跟踪,但我没有看到什么奇怪的。 在Apache日志中,我得到了一些像“无法读取节点”错误的错误。 我们必须每天早上重新启动服务器,然后一切都好,直到第二天。 造成这个问题的原因是什么? 你能指出我们正确的方向吗? 看来,当我们做一个SSH并连接到JBoss域节点主机,它开始工作,可能是SELinux相关?

全局更改mod_proxy重置时间?

我运行一个服务器configuration,其中apache(win 2.4)充当2个jboss服务器的负载平衡器。 负载平衡器运行unadvertised平衡器,我的两个服务器通过mod_clusterconfiguration指向它。 当连接丢失时,我从mod_proxy获得60s的超时。 现在我的理解是这个60年代是从mod_proxy AH00959:ap_proxy_connect_backend()的禁用worker为60s 反正有没有configurationProxyPass和ProxyPassReverse来改变这个值? 某种全球性的设置? 我的configuration是 – LoadModule proxy_module modules/mod_proxy.so LoadModule proxy_ajp_module modules/mod_proxy_ajp.so LoadModule proxy_http_module modules/mod_proxy_http.so LoadModule proxy_cluster_module modules/mod_proxy_cluster.so LoadModule manager_module modules/mod_manager.so LoadModule cluster_slotmem_module modules/mod_cluster_slotmem.so LoadModule advertise_module modules/mod_advertise.so # MOD_CLUSTER_ADDS # Adjust to you hostname and subnet. <IfModule manager_module> Listen 12.34.56.123:1234 ManagerBalancerName mycluster ExtendedStatus On <VirtualHost 12.34.56.123:1234> <Location /> Require ip 10. […]

jboss的IIS前端

我想知道是否可以将IIS 8放置在Linux上托pipe的两个jboss 5节点的前面。两个jboss节点在两台不同的机器上都集群化。IIS有可能在jboss服务器上进行负载均衡和故障切换。 谢谢, 欧麦尔

查看,比较和复制机器之间的SELinuxconfiguration?

我有两台机器运行相同的JBoss和HTTPD设置。 他们从RedHat 7完全相同的安装开始,并遵循相同的过程在两台机器上安装一切。 在一台机器上,SELinux以默认设置运行,一切正常。 我从来没有碰过SELinux。 在另一台机器上,当我尝试在networking浏览器中访问它时,出现403条禁止的错误消息。 当我在网上search为什么时,我发现一个build议,我应该禁用SELinux,看看它是否工作。 所以我跑了setenforce 0 ,重新启动jboss和httpd,刷新我的浏览器,禁止的消息走了,一切都工作了。 我用setenforce 1重新打开SELinux setenforce 1 ,重新启动应用程序,刷新浏览器,禁止的消息回来。 所以在我的第二台机器上,SELinux肯定有些问题。 这很奇怪,因为我没有在任何一台机器上碰到SELinux,直到我试图在第二秒钟把它关掉。 我已经证实,在第一台机器上,当我运行getenforce ,它确实返回Enforcing 。 我的问题是 – 如何查看每台机器上的SELinuxconfiguration? 我怎么能比较它们,找出它们之间的差异,编辑或复制它们,以便我可以在不干扰我的应用的情况下在第二台机器上运行SELinux,就像在我的第一台机器上一样? 编辑 – 我运行这个命令来search审计日志: cat /var/log/audit/audit.log | grep httpd | grep denied 第一行重复了好几次。 最后两行只在最后出现一次。 type=AVC msg=audit(1468877854.297:22110): avc: denied { getattr } for pid=5193 comm="httpd" path="/var/www/html/sfo/index.htm" dev="dm-0" ino=70334613 scontext=system_u:system_r:httpd_t:s0 tcontext=unconfined_u:object_r:var_t:s0 tclass=file type=AVC msg=audit(1468877854.297:22111): […]

在Jboss 4中进行轮转

我环顾四周,我还没有find一个明确的答案,如何configuration。 我读到,原生logrotate是一个坏主意。 那么有没有办法在log4jconfiguration中做到这一点?